
The Nativity Account in Matthew
Palace or manger? Royalty or poverty? The Birth of Christ in Matthew 1. As we continue our study of Matthew 1, we begin by responding to the criticisms of Jews and pagans about the genealogy of Christ in Matthew and Luke with answers from the Fathers of the Church. But why is the birth of Christ told differently by Matthew and Luke? What significant lessons do each teach us about the Incarnation of the Lord?
